CanopusNayutan Seijin

A bittersweet yet beautiful piece that evokes a winter night sky.
It’s a song by Nayutan Seijin, included in the April 2020 album “Object N from Planet Nayutan.” Carried by an emotional band sound, memories of a lost love are woven together.
The lyrics, which recall the seasons spent with someone precious, squeeze your heart.
It’s a track you’ll want to listen to on a winter night while gazing out the window.
Make the square Earth roundTOKOTOKO

“Rounding the Square Earth” portrays positive emotions that move forward with a bright outlook toward the future.
Created by Vocaloid producer TOKOTOKO, known for guitar-driven rock songs that draw attention, it serves as the official theme song for SNOW MIKU 2018.
The lyrics carry a heartwarming message that encourages listeners, interwoven with a band sound enhanced by sparkling brass and synth tones.
The light, rhythmic singing by Hatsune Miku over the lively performance makes the heart feel buoyant.
Be sure to listen to this fast-paced track that wraps up winter’s chill and melancholy.
Silent SnowflakesOtomachi Una

A Christmas song sung by Otomachi Una, whose delicate vocals are as intricate as snowflakes.
Its charm lies in a beautiful melody that quietly layers like softly accumulating snow and feelings kept in the heart.
Though only 1 minute and 24 seconds long, the piece distills the stillness and warmth of winter.
It’s a song that makes you want to gaze at the glittering, dancing snow and bask in memories with someone special.
Why not listen to it when you want to calm your mind?
